Revision 6d7aeeeb hw/usb/dev-storage.c
b/hw/usb/dev-storage.c | ||
---|---|---|
268 | 268 |
if (req == s->req) { |
269 | 269 |
scsi_req_unref(s->req); |
270 | 270 |
s->req = NULL; |
271 |
s->packet = NULL; |
|
272 | 271 |
s->scsi_len = 0; |
273 | 272 |
} |
274 | 273 |
} |
... | ... | |
330 | 329 |
{ |
331 | 330 |
MSDState *s = DO_UPCAST(MSDState, dev, dev); |
332 | 331 |
|
332 |
assert(s->packet == p); |
|
333 |
s->packet = NULL; |
|
334 |
|
|
333 | 335 |
if (s->req) { |
334 | 336 |
scsi_req_cancel(s->req); |
335 | 337 |
} |
Also available in: Unified diff